Molag Bal of the House of Troubles is a Tribunal Temple quest available in The Elder Scrolls III: Morrowind.

Objectives[]

  1. Speak with Archcanon Tholer Saryoni.
  2. Head to Bal Ur.
  3. Return to Saryoni.

Walkthrough[]

Once the Nerevarine has returned with the Blessings of the Second Corner from the previous pilgrimage to the Second Corner of the House of Troubles, Archcanon Tholer Saryoni will give them the details of the Third Pilgrimage. This pilgrimage is to visit the Statue of Molag Bal of the House of Troubles, located in Bal Ur. The Nerevarine is instructed to receive the Blessings of the Third Corner from the Statue.

The Third Corner[]

Bal Ur can be found to the north of Suran, on the eastern side of the River Odai. The Nerevarine must take the lower entrance to find the statue where, inside, they will encounter numerous enemies. Once the area has been cleared, the Nerevarine must interact with the Statue to receive the Blessing of the Third Corner: Fortify Speech(5pts for 24 minutes). The Nerevarine will also learn the Command of the Third Corner Spell (Command Humanoid, 5–25pts on touch for 30 seconds) from the Statue.

Once the Nerevarine has obtained the Blessing, they must return to Saryoni to complete this quest.

Trivia[]

  • A second statue of Molag Bal can be found in Yansirramus.
    • The Yansirramus Statue is required for Molag Bal's Quest and cannot be used to begin this one.
    • Likewise, the Bal Ur Statue cannot be used to begin Molag Bal's Quest.
  • As with the other parts of the Pilgrimages of the Four Corners, this quest can be completed before the developers intended (i.e., before all of the other Tribunal Temple quests have been completed).
